Atrybut wejściowy HTML


Definicja i użycie

Atrybut oninput jest uruchamiany, gdy element pobiera dane wejściowe użytkownika.

Atrybut oninput jest uruchamiany, gdy wartość elementu <input> lub <textarea> zostanie zmieniona.

Wskazówka: to wydarzenie jest podobne do wydarzenia onchange . Różnica polega na tym, że zdarzenie oninput występuje natychmiast po zmianie wartości elementu, podczas gdy onchange występuje, gdy element traci fokus. Inną różnicą jest to, że zdarzenie onchange działa również na elementach <select>.


Dotyczy

Atrybut oninput jest częścią atrybutów zdarzeń i może być używany w dowolnych elementach HTML.

Elementy Wydarzenie
Wszystkie elementy HTML na wejściu

Przykład

Przykład wejścia

Wykonaj JavaScript, gdy użytkownik napisze coś w polu <input>:

<input type="text" oninput="myFunction()">

Obsługa przeglądarki

Event Attribute
oninput Yes Yes Yes Yes Yes